Mananni Sultana, a widow from Xagħra, turned 100 on July 11. Mrs Sultana had 10 children, is a grandmother of 23 and greatgrandmother of 27. The centenary birthday was marked with a concelebrated Mass led by Bishop Mario Grech, accompanied by a number of priests, including archpriest Mgr Carmelo Refalo, with the participation of the Chorus Urbanus choir, under the baton of Mro John Galea, at the Xagħra basilica. Xagħra mayor Joe Cordina, Gozo Minister Anton Refalo and Patricia Mercieca, wife of Franco Mercieca, Parliamentary Secretary for Active Ageing and Disability Rights, where present along with family and relatives, some of whom came over from Australia for this special occasion.
